The story of Sir William de Lea, Baron of Kendall began in 1258 in Lea Hall, Preston, Lancashire, England. Sir William de Lea, Baron of Kendall married Clemence Banastre, and had children including Sybil De Lea Lady Of Mollington. Sir William de Lea, Baron of Kendall passed away in 1302 in Lea Hall, Preston, Lancashire, England.
